    What You'll Do

    • Work closely with the Production Manager to support daily operations
    • Order, receive, and track parts inventory
    • Ensure accurate inventory control and organization
    • Inspect incoming parts and verify deliveries
    • Maintain clean, organized parts storage areas
    • Assist with department budgeting and cost control
    • Follow all safety procedures and company standards
    • Support the collision center team with additional tasks as needed

    What We're Looking For

    • Strong computer skills and ability to learn dealership systems
    • Excellent communication, organization, and math skills
    • Detail-oriented with strong multitasking ability
    • Previous parts or inventory experience is a plus
    • Problem-solving mindset with a proactive attitude
    • High School Diploma or GED required
    • Valid Driver's License with clean driving record
